Lets compare vitamin content per 14 ounces of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t vs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ds:
- 14 ounces of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t have 13.7 times more Vitamin C than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ds.
- While 14 oz of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els contain 2.5 times more Vitamin B1, 11.2 times more Vitamin B2, 2.5 times more Vitamin B3, 11.6 times more Vitamin B5, 2.5 times more Vitamin B6 and 19.5 times more Vitamin B9 than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t.
- 14 ounces of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B2
- 14 ounces of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C
- Both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t as well as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 14 ounces.
Comparing minerals per 14 ounces for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t vs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ds:
- 14 ounces of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t have 81 times more Sodium than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ds.
- While 14 oz of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els contain 17.4 times more Calcium, 7.6 times more Copper, 10.4 times more Iron, 5.1 times more Magnesium, 12.2 times more Manganese, 10.4 times more Phosphorus, 195.5 times more Selenium and 15.8 times more Zinc than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t.
- Both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t and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ds contain similar levels of Potassium per 14 ounces.
- 14 ounces of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t lack sufficient amounts of Calcium and Selenium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 14 ounces:
- 14 oz of Oil Roasted Sunflower Seed Kernels contain 5.9 times more Energy, 513 times more Fat, 271.8 times more Saturated Fat, 8.1 times more Omega 3, 1069 times more Omega 6, 6.6 times more Fiber and 9.6 times more Protein than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t.
- Both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t and Oil Roasted Sunflower Seeds offer comparable quantities of Carbohydrate per 14 ounces.
- 14 ounces of Microwaved Potato Flesh with Salt prov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 and Omega 6
